Types of Low-Friction Cylindrical Roller Bearings
Low-friction cylindrical roller bearings are essential components in various mechanical systems, offering efficient performance and reduced energy consumption. These bearings are designed to accommodate radial loads while minimizing friction, resulting in improved operational efficiency. Different types of low-friction cylindrical roller bearings cater to specific applications, making it crucial for engineers to select the right type based on their requirements.
One common type is the single-row cylindrical roller bearing. This design allows for high load capacity and is ideal for applications that require compactness without sacrificing strength. Another well-known type is the multi-row cylindrical roller bearing. These bearings can support higher radial loads due to their larger contact area, making them suitable for heavy-duty machinery and industrial applications. Features of Low-Friction Bearings
Low-friction cylindrical roller bearings come with several features that enhance their performance. One significant feature is the optimized internal geometry, which reduces rolling resistance and enhances the load-carrying capacity. This design enables smoother operation, resulting in less wear and tear over time.
Additionally, low-friction cylindrical roller bearings often utilize advanced materials and lubricants. For example, the use of synthetic lubricants can significantly reduce friction and increase the lifespan of the bearing. Another critical aspect is the bearing clearance, which can be tailored to meet specific application needs. Adjusting the clearance can help minimize friction and improve the efficiency of the system. Applications of Low-Friction Cylindrical Roller Bearings
Low-friction cylindrical roller bearings are widely used in industries such as automotive, aerospace, and manufacturing. In the automotive sector, these bearings are integral to engine designs, transmission systems, and wheel hubs, contributing to improved fuel efficiency and performance. The low-friction properties allow for smoother operation, reducing the energy loss typically associated with traditional bearings.
In aerospace applications, the reliability and strength of low-friction cylindrical roller bearings are critical. They are employed in various components, including landing gear and turbine engines, where performance and safety cannot be compromised.
